Here are some guidelines and procedures for online music lessons at PianoAlpharetta:
- Send us (contact@pianoalpharetta.com) whether you prefer Skype or FaceTime and provide the necessary information at least 1 hour before your regular lesson time. Please note that some of our teachers can only do Skype lessons.
- Position your device (phone, computer, tablet etc) in a way that the hands and face of the students are visible on the video
- Be ready to accept the video call at the scheduled lesson time
- Make sure that the volume is not too quiet or too loud
- Have the necessary books, assignment sheets prepared
- Your teacher might ask you to take a picture of the score and send it to us (if it is a score that only the student owns)
- For younger students, we recommend that an adult is present during online lessons
- Make sure there are no distractions (tv, siblings, etc.) during lessons
- Our teachers will direct the students every step of the way, listen to previous assignments, make corrections and give new assignments just like they do at the studio!
- Be patient. Just like everything else in music education, it takes time for students to get used to online lessons. They become more efficient and productive in time
- Feel free to send us feedback after the lessons so we can work on making your experience better
